Dodge Set To Bring Back Dart

Dodge redefines performance in the compact car segment with an all-new, state-of-the art four-door sedan delivering class-leading aerodynamics – the 2013 Dodge Dart.

With Alfa Romeo DNA and Dodge’s passion for performance at its core, the all-new 2013 Dodge Dart is a thoroughly modern vehicle that’s fuel-efficient, beautifully designed and crafted, agile and brings fun back to driving in the segment.

Similar to the Dodge Dart of the late 1960s, the  2013 Dart offers a special blend of style, performance and innovation. The Dodge brand leveraged its nearly 100-year history of passion for  building high-quality, innovative vehicles that stand apart in performance and style, as well as from its partner Fiat’s global compact car  expertise, to develop the all-new Dodge Dart.

ALFA ROMEO DNA The all-new Dart is the first Chrysler Group vehicle based upon a Fiat architecture – adapted from the award winning Alfa Romeo Giulietta. The Giulietta is renowned for satisfying the most demanding customers in  terms of road holding, agility and safety, with exceptional driving dynamics.

UNMISTAKABLE STYLE The all-new 2013 Dart marks the Dodge  brand’s re-entry into the compact sedan segment, hitting the bulls-eye with a modern, unmistakable Dodge design that builds upon its performance heritage while evoking emotion, efficiency and fluidity of movement.

Eye-catching exterior proportions are set off from every angle  by dynamic lines and curves, along with advanced technology, to deliver class leading aerodynamic performance. The personality-packed front view is instantly recognizable  as an all-new Dodge with its tailored split-crosshair grille, projector headlamps and fog lamps and  accentuated fenders. Signature Dodge full-width LED ‘racetrack’ tail lamps and class-exclusive integrated dual exhaust – both inspired by Dodge Charger – accentuate the athletic and muscular stance of this dynamic and passionate new design.

THREE SOPHISTICATED, FUEL-EFFICIENT & POWERFUL ENGINES The 2013 Dodge Dart will be powered by three fuel-efficient, powerful, state-of-the-art four cylinder engines that add to Dart’s fun-to-drive quotient.

Drivers can select from a new Tigershark 2.0-liter engine, a 1.4-liter MultiAir Intercooled Turbo engine, and a new T igershark 2.4-liter MultiAir four cylinder engine. These three engines, combined with three transmission choices, combine to redefine  performance by providing the most diverse powertrain lineup in its class.

MultiAir technology delivers optimum combustion at any speed under  all driving conditions by allowing direct and dynamic control of air intake and combustion. The result is up to a 15 percent increase in low engine  pm torque, a 7.5 percent improvement in fuel efficiency and a 10 percent reduction in C02 emissions.

THE ALL-NEW DART – BUILT IN AMERICA The all-new Dodge Dart will be made in America at Chrysler Group’s Belvidere Assembly Plant in Belvidere, Ill. The Company is in the process of investing $600 million dollars to support the production of future products, including the 2013 Dodge Dart. The investment includes the  construction of a 638,000-square-foot body shop, as well as the installation of new machinery, tooling and material handling equipment.

Dodge is  set to unveil the 2013 Dart at the North American International Auto Show in Detroit on January 9th, 2012.

ICON 4×4: Amazing Offroad Machines

A few years back when I was restoring my FJ40, I ran across a ridiculously designed FJ40 from a California company called ICON.

ICON founder, Jonathan Ward and his wife, Jamie started TLC4x4.com, the nations leading Land Cruiser Service center in 1996, providing parts,  service and restoration services to the Land Cruiser owners like me!

Mr. Ward on his website calls ICON “…a vehicle without peers for a journey without boundaries. Classic styling, modern performance, and timeless utility.” Simply put.

Last week, I ran across an article on FoxNews.com about an ICON rebuilt Ford Bronco and man is it awesome!!

The only thing original is the body style from the first generation Bronco. According to the article, it has a completely brand new chassis, custom designed Atlas transfer case, and Dana solid axles with Eibach springs and Ford Racing shocks for suspension.

They replaced the original engine with a Ford Mustang GT 5.0L V8, with 412HP in a 4-speed automatic or a 5-speed manual transmission.

This rebuilt Bronco features disc  brakes, high-tech glass used on skyscrapers, updated aluminum trim, a digital dashboard and tinted plastic sun visors from a Learjet!

Price?  $150,000 for the base and up to $200,000 with options.

FORD UNVEILS REDESIGNED 2013 ESCAPE

Ford unveiled the redesigned Escape this week at the LA Auto Show, which will be sold in the US and Europe in late 2012. The new Escape boasts eleven features no other small SUV offers in a sleek and more modern design.

In addition to more cargo volume behind the first and second rows than the current vehicle, the new Escape delivers:

  • An available hands-free power liftgate that allows quick and easy access to cargo with the kick of a foot
  •  SYNC® with MyFord Touch® offers multiple ways for customers to manage and control information through voice commands, menus accessed through controls on the steering wheel, touch screens, buttons or knobs
  • Active Park Assist. With the press of a button, the system detects an available parallel parking space and automatically steers the vehicle into the space. Drivers control only the accelerator and brake pedals
  • Escape’s sensor-based BLIS® (Blind Spot Information System) with cross-traffic alert, triggers a warning sound when a vehicle is detected entering a blind spot
  • The all-new Ford Escape is the first Ford SUV to combine class-exclusive technology to automatically slow the vehicle when it’s cornering too  fast (Curve Control) or help accelerate through a turn (Torque Vectoring Control); a new Intelligent 4WD System helps deliver outstanding handling on good pavement and in adverse conditions as well, along with excellent traction off-road.
  • Escape offers a 1.6-litre, a 2.0-litre and a 2.5-litre Eco- Boost engine with a nearly 10 percent increase in fuel efficiency than the outgoing model.
  • The new Escape’s active grille shutter system, which is on all models with the 1.6-litre EcoBoost and 2.5-litre four-cylinder engines, reduces  wind resistance.

“We call our all-new Ford Escape the ‘Smarter Utility Vehicle’ because it offers the strengths that customers today really value – fuel economy,  versatility and new technology that makes driving and living with the vehicle easier and more fun – all wrapped in a sleek, more modern design,”  aid Derrick Kuzak, group vice president, Global Product Development.

2012 VW Beetle

Check out the new 2012 VW Beetle. Production had ended for the 2010 model but VW brought it back with a redesigned interior and exterior. The Beetle is larger than the previous model and was built to appeal to both genders.

With that in mind, VW also changed the interior with it’s “flower vase on the dash” to be more  modern and stylish. The new VW Beetle offers an optional 6.5 inch screen for it’s navigation system and a sunroof that is 80% larger than the previous model.

A new feature is the rear spoiler that is standard on the 2.0 Turbo and is integrated into the design. The top surface of the rear spoiler is black,  while the underside is painted in body color.

The 2012 Beetle will offer two engines and transmissions: the 2.5-liter five cylinder engine mated to a six-speed automatic and the 2.0-liter TSI®  turbocharged four-cylinder engine with the acclaimed DSG® six speed dual-clutch automatic. Five-and six-speed manual transmissions will be offered at a later date on the 2.5L and Turbo models respectively.

The 2012 VW Beetle is currently on sale and in dealer showrooms nationwide.

Here’s a little background on Breast Cancer:

In the United States, breast cancer is the most common non-skin cancer and the second leading cause of cancer-related death in women. Each year, a small number of men are also diagnosed with or die from breast cancer. Although the breast cancer diagnosis rate has increased since the early 1990s, the overall breast cancer death rate has dropped steadily.

It is estimated that approximately $8.1 billion is spent in the United States each year on treatment of breast cancer.

The best way to find breast cancer early is to get screened. Talk to your health care provider about what screening tests are right for you.

The 5-year survival rate for all
women diagnosed with breast cancer is 89 percent. This means that 89 out of every 100 women with breast cancer will survive for at least five years. Most will live a full life and never have a recurrence. Your chances of survival

are better if the cancer is detected
early, before it spreads to other parts of your body. In fact, when breast cancer is found early and confined to the breast, the 5-year survival rate is 98 percent. That
is why it is so important to take steps to detect breast cancer in its earliest stages.

The soon to be released Chevy Sonic has received a 40 mpg HWY rating from the EPA.

The turbocharged engine and six-speed manual  transmission is equal to ‘12 Ford Fiesta and ‘12 Hyundai Accent in HWY but less than the VW Golf at 42 mpg. The Sonic gets 29 m.p.g. in the city with the manual turbo. Its regular engine, a 1.8-liter four cylinder, gets 35 m.p.g. highway/26 m.p.g. city with a manual transmission and 35  m.p.g. highway/25 m.p.g. city with an automatic.

Ford unveils Evos Concept; Expanding Future Technology

The last couple of issues, I’ve written about concept vehicles. Sure, I know some probably won’t be sent to production but some will.

Ford, this week, unveiled the Evos Concept vehicle this week ahead of the Frankfurt Auto show, complete with extensive photos and it’s own minisite (http://evosconcept.fordmedia.eu/)!

 

 

 

 

 

 

This techonologicaly advanced car is the future of Ford. “The Ford Evos Concept unites three key elements which are at the core of our One Ford global product strategy: outstanding design, smart technologies and fuel economy leadership,” said Derrick Kuzak, Group Vice President of Global Product Development.

The technology in the Evos,  embraces a new generation of driver interaction and awareness currently under development in the Ford Research and Innovation laboratories.

The Evos provides seamless connectivity between the vehicle and the driver’s ‘personal cloud’ of information stored in the vehicle’s computer system. The car gets to know you and can act as a personal assistant to handle some of the usual routines of a daily commute. It could automatically play the same music or news program that was just streaming at home, or heat or cool the interior to an ideal temperature before the driver gets in without having to be requested by predicting departure time based on his calendar. Wirelessly communicating with devices in the home, it could close the garage door and switch off the lights automatically as it pulls away.

The Evos is more than just a car it seems. Learning driver habits and capabilities, the technology can overlay map and weather data sourced from the cloud to adjust powertrain, steering, suspension and braking systems for optimum enjoyment, comfort and safety.  Because the vehicle is adaptive and honed to maximum performance based on the situation, it takes driving engagement to a new level.

Completing the vision for the Ford Evos Concept is a state-of-the-art lithium-ion plug-in hybrid (PHEV) powertrain providing the same next-generation performance and fuel economy as the Ford C-MAX Energi scheduled for introduction in North America in 2012.

The new Ford ‘powersplit’ hybrid architecture allows the electric motor and gasoline engine to work together or separately to maximise efficiency. The advanced powertrain typically runs in all-electric mode before switching to charge-sustaining hybrid mode for continued optimal fuel efficiency.  Which allows for an overall driving range of 500 miles using the battery and engine.

Cadillac unveils electric ELR coupe

 

I think we all knew that, GM would make an Electric version of the Chevy Volt for Cadillac.

This week, I read a press release from GM stating just that.

Cadillac’s EV will be a 2014 model, produced in 2013 called the ELR, originally name the  Converj. No performance  data, specs or miles per charge estimates were released so I really can’t go in to specifics.

The press release says the Cadillac ELR will feature an electric propulsion system with a lithium ion battery, an electric motor, and a four cylinder engine-generator. It uses electricity as its primary source to drive the car without using gasoline or producing  tailpipe emissions. When the battery’s energy is low, the ELR switches to extended-range  mode to enable driving for hundreds of additional miles.
